What does salteg mean in Ibaloi?

In Ibaloi, salteg is a verb meaning ‘hit or slammed hard against something’. Ibaloi (also called Inibaloi or Nabaloi) is an Austronesian language of Benguet province in the northern Philippines.

Source: Sofia Olga Anton, A Handy Guidebook to the Ibaloi Language (2010).
